Job Advert: Electronic Engineering In-Service Trainee (Part-Time)
Location: Hartebeesthoek, Pretoria, Gauteng
Organization: South African National Space Agency (SANSA)
About SANSA:
The South African National Space Agency (SANSA) drives innovation in space science, engineering, and technology to advance Africa’s space capabilities. Our mission is to inspire, discover, and empower through cutting-edge research, satellite ground station operations, and fostering industrial growth in alignment with national priorities. Join us in shaping the future of space exploration!
The Opportunity:
SANSA invites dynamic, aspiring Electronic Engineering students to apply for a part-time In-Service Trainee position. This role offers hands-on experience in satellite ground station operations at our Hartebeesthoek facility, blending mentorship with real-world projects in a high-performance environment. Ideal for those passionate about space technology and eager to contribute to missions that impact South Africa and beyond.
Key Responsibilities:
- Operate and Maintain Systems: Assist with antenna systems, RF equipment, telecommunications hardware, and software for satellite ground station operations.
- Support Critical Missions: Participate in tracking, telemetry, and command (TT&C) services for satellite launches, emergency support, and in-orbit testing.
- Maintenance: Conduct preventative and reactive maintenance on electronic systems and infrastructure.
- Project Collaboration: Contribute to engineering projects, gaining exposure to end-to-end solutions in space technology.
Requirements:
- Academic: Currently enrolled in an S4/S5 Electrical Engineering qualification (National Diploma/BEng Tech) specializing in Electronics or Telecommunications, requiring Work-Integrated Learning (WIL) to graduate.
- Technical Skills: Understanding of microwave principles, telecommunications, and RF systems. Proficiency in MS Office.
- Practical Needs: Own/reliable transport (site is remote; no public transport). Valid driver’s license.
- Personal Attributes: Strong communication (English), problem-solving aptitude, teamwork, and a commitment to safety.
Eligibility:
- South African citizen.
- Aged 35 or younger.
- Willing to undergo background checks (criminal, credit, qualifications).
